1. An improved electronic cable and connector assembly having a strain relief device, said assembly comprising, in combination:

  • (a) a metal-jacketed, semi-rigid, mineral-filled electronic cable,(b) a metallic connector assembly, one end of which is connected to said cable, and,(c) a hollow, generally tubular metal fitting with a central passageway extending longitudinally therethrough, an expanded end of said fitting being slip fitted over the exterior of said connector assembly adjacent to said one cable-connected end and enclosing the same, and extending over and enclosing the junction of said connector assembly and said cable, said connector assembly and said cable being joined at said junction by one of brazing and welding, said fitting also extending over and enclosing said cable to protect said junction against damage, said fitting having a reduced diameter opposite end with an extended lip of substantially uniform thickness enclosing, abutting and supporting said cable peripherally against strain at a point remote from said junction, said lip being lined with an elastomeric ring of extended surface area for high mechanical shock application.
